Output 63066917b54e66ffc5c3d62d86bb014363974b84fdd2badf814b7aec163555e3:1
- value
- 2660389
- script pubkey
- OP_0 OP_PUSHBYTES_20 77cf2006a249b76b2709b7ffcd64a7c3d866c2bb
- address
- bc1qwl8jqp4zfxmkkfcfkllu6e98c0vxds4ma5dlfw
- transaction
- 63066917b54e66ffc5c3d62d86bb014363974b84fdd2badf814b7aec163555e3